Guest guest Posted April 17, 2005 Report Share Posted April 17, 2005 We just got back from a little spring RV jaunt to California. Folks, I am in love. We traveled the whole North Coast down to Aptos near Santa Cruz, where an old friend from here ended up. It wasn't as warm as I had hoped, but the flowers! And the lush green! And the shape of those oaks! Much quieter than the Oregon coast too. It does take forever. Twisting, up and down, 30 miles per hour and worth it. I could have stopped at every interesting looking plant but of course that is never possible. We kept seeing these beautiful blue flowering bushes that looked sort of like Rosemary, except Rosemary doesn't get that big, does it?? ( I believe down there it does). Trilliums in the redwoods. Clumps of white Calla lillies everywhere. Dunes covered in colorful icefowers. Something with HUGE blue flowering cones that I never saw before, both wild and in the wild. Maybe we got a particularly flattering view of the place. But now at least I understand why so many people want to move to the land of quakes and flakes.
